This neighborhood is bordered by a national park and just steps from the beachfront, making the Cottages at the Cape perfect for your family's next vacation! Nestled within a beautiful resort village on Hatteras Island, this vacation rental is one of the closest suites to the Cape Hatteras Lighthouse in Buxton. Inside, the home has been completely renovated with new paint, furnishings, and flooring, bright from the natural light streaming in through the living space windows. Use the free WiFi to research a fun new recipe to experiment on and get cooking in the full kitchen to create something special for tonight's family meal.

A stroll will take you right to the beach. After a day in the surf, you can use the suite's outdoor shower to spritz away the sand before coming home to kick back on the living room sofa to watch a good show or movie on the TV or head outside to the screened porch to read a favorite mystery novel. Don't forget to bring the family bikes, because Buxton's shopping, restaurants, and lighthouse are all very close.

Forget the 4WD vehicle because three jetties to the east of the cottages produce some of the best fishing, surfing, and swimming on this island. Walking to the south will get you to the open beaches and the famed Cape Point, and if luck is on your side during the summer, you may pass a few sea turtle nests - just give them some room by staying outside the barriers!

Belinda Pleva grew up serving ice cream out of her parent’s shop. She loved being part of what she calls “a happy business.” “I love it when people come into the shop and you hand them something, and it makes them smile,” Pleva says. “That moment when you hand an ice cream cone over to a little kid and their eyes just light up. That’s what I love about the ice cream business.”

 

In 1994, Pleva opened up her own ice cream and chocolate shop, Big Buck’s Ice Cream, in the brand-new Timbuk II Shopping Center in Corolla. Business was good, but something was missing.

 

“I was never satisfied with the ingredients in the ice creams and chocolates you could purchase back then. I wanted to serve my customers delicious flavors with ingredients they could actually pronounce,” Pleva says.

 

Pleva took a trip to Italy to study the gelaterias. She fell in love with the incredible flavors, and when she returned home to the Outer Banks, she began working tirelessly to perfect the flavors in her own ice cream.

 

Big Buck’s homemade ice cream combined the flavors of the Italian gelaterias and the richness of American ice cream. It quickly became a tourist favorite. After having the same unsatisfactory experience with the readymade chocolates she was selling, she also took a trip to Brussels to learn more about making handmade chocolates. Pleva brought the chocolate-making experience right back with her, and the result was the finest quality of chocolates on the Outer Banks.

 

After her huge success in the Corolla shop, Pleva was able to open up three more shops—one in Kitty Hawk, one in Manteo and one in Duck.
